Demonetization of Silver.

The act of 1873, demonetizing silver, carried with it more far reaching consequences than anyother measure ever passed by the American congress. Notwithstanding this acknowledged fact, it is an historical truth that the bill was neither read nor debated in the house or senate, and it is futher true that of the whole number, about 400, engaged in the passage of the bill, only two would ever admit that they knew anything of the contents of the measure. The president, vice president and every member of the senate and house plead ignorance excepting Hooper and Sherman. The passage of the bill and its attending circumstances and inevitable consequences, has no parallel in the history of legislation.
